描述
What is this?

A plugin that utilizes Community Highlander functionality to prevent wound recovery from resetting soldier will when they recover from a wound. As such, the Community Highlander, which is the foundation of any sane modded XCOM experience, is required.

When a soldier recovers, they will be still be immediately deployable, but their will needs time to recover. Repeatedly deploying soldiers without providing them time to rest makes them vulnerable to enemy psionics, prone to panicking, prone to becoming tired or shaken, and prone to acquiring harmful traits.

Compatibility

Should be basically universally compatible and is safe to install mid-campaign. Should also be safe to uninstall mid-campaign.

Ok, managed to trick my soldier back. Theres no indication that this mod is the reason this bug ocurred.In case someone has the same problem:
1 - Install [WOTC] Additional Soldier Console Commands and [WOTC] XpanD's Console Commands
2 - Select the Soldier on Armory
3 - Type on console: SetSelectedSoldiersStat eStat_Will 65 true (He was still shaken)
4 - Type on console: ForceShakeSoldier
5 - Type on console: FixSoldier (didnt work without step 4)
